Going through Uniqlo's Management Trainee (UMT) application process was both intense and enlightening. As someone who values structure and learning, I found the process rigorous but rewarding. , I found the process rigorous but rewarding. Here's a detailed yet brief breakdown of my experience:
1. Online Application Submission
2. Online Assessment Tests
3. Initial HR Interview
4. Panel Interview with Operations Managers
5. Final Interview with Regional or HQ Leaders
6. Job Offer
